markusvt Posted April 1, 2022 Report Share Posted April 1, 2022 (edited) Lots of clubs all done grooming, lots of relays closed completely or only open for GAS. Best to check the Imotoneige app for grooming and/or trail closures. Its the way it is this time of year. No sense burning diesel or staffing and ordering food for so few riders. Relay 22 can have 300-350 sleds through in a day mid winter, this time of year as few as 20. Even with no more grooming in/out of there this year, the trails can easily stay good 2-3 weeks with so few riders. The 23, Quebec City, LSJ, Mont Valins, some of the Gaspse, even Baie St Paul hang in there longer than the others. Relay 22 owner Martin says he usually gets his last ride in the 2nd week of May!
